Yes we have done it. Really not that scary. I think the plane had about 12 seats and 2 pilots. The "airport" or runway next to the cow pasture is a bit scary on first sight but the plane arrived on time.
If you are flying back to San Jose you will most likely have another stop on the way, FYI.
